Output e13a087578ec76573bfa5bb4c2eacc685f0e99830f1305c59a45367aca490278:0

value
149999
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2f1ae6e7d4d2892166d761a02b983be9e6ce30955e568e1fcafac7ebc8caf64d
address
bc1p9udwde7562yjzekhvxszhxpma8nvuvy4tetgu872ltr7hjx27exspkklkl
transaction
e13a087578ec76573bfa5bb4c2eacc685f0e99830f1305c59a45367aca490278
confirmations
68253
spent
true